Understanding the power of local SEO: How to optimize for local searches

Introduction:

In today’s digital age, local search engine optimization (SEO) has become an indispensable strategy for businesses aiming to boost their online visibility and attract customers in their local area. With search engines increasingly prioritizing localized results, understanding and implementing local SEO techniques has become crucial. In this blog post, we will explore the power of local SEO and provide practical tips on how to optimize your website for local searches.

  1. What is Local SEO?

Local SEO refers to the process of optimizing a website to rank higher in local search results. It focuses on targeting specific geographic locations and tailoring your online presence to reach potential customers within those areas. Local SEO incorporates various techniques, including optimizing Google My Business listings, creating local content, and building citations and backlinks from local directories.

2. Importance of Local SEO:

Local SEO offers several compelling benefits for businesses, particularly those with physical locations. Here are a few reasons why local SEO is essential:

a. Increased Online Visibility: With local SEO, your business can appear in the top search results when users search for relevant products or services in your area. This increased visibility can significantly boost your website traffic and attract more potential customers.

b. Targeted Traffic: By optimizing for local searches, you can drive highly targeted traffic to your website. These users are more likely to convert into customers since they are actively seeking products or services within their locality.

c. Competitive Advantage: Local SEO provides small and medium-sized businesses with an opportunity to compete with larger corporations. By targeting specific geographic areas, you can establish a strong online presence and attract local customers, even if you have a limited marketing budget.

d. Improved Conversion Rates: Local searches often lead to higher conversion rates since users tend to have a higher purchase intent. By appearing prominently in local search results, you can capitalize on this intent and drive more conversions for your business.

3. Practical Tips for Local SEO Optimization:

Now that we understand the importance of local SEO, let’s explore some practical tips to help you optimize your website for local searches:

a. Claim and Optimize Your Google My Business Listing: Google My Business (GMB) is a free tool that allows you to manage your business information on Google Search and Maps. Claim your GMB listing, ensure all details are accurate, and optimize it with relevant keywords, images, and a compelling business description.

b. Use Local Keywords: Incorporate local keywords throughout your website, including in the meta tags, headings, content, and image alt text. Focus on location-specific keywords that your target audience is likely to use when searching for products or services in your area.

c. Create Location-Specific Landing Pages: If your business operates in multiple locations, consider creating separate landing pages for each location. Optimize these pages with unique content and relevant keywords to increase your visibility in local searches.

d. Obtain Citations and Backlinks from Local Directories: Building citations (mentions of your business’s name, address, and phone number) and obtaining backlinks from reputable local directories can significantly enhance your local SEO efforts. Ensure the information is consistent across all directories and that you choose reliable, high-quality directories.

e. Encourage Customer Reviews: Positive customer reviews not only inspire trust but also play a crucial role in local SEO. Encourage your satisfied customers to leave reviews on platforms like Google, Yelp, or industry-specific directories. Respond to reviews promptly, both positive and negative, to demonstrate your commitment to customer satisfaction.

f. Optimize for Mobile: Mobile optimization is vital for local SEO since many users perform local searches on their smartphones. Ensure your website is mobile-friendly, loads quickly, and provides a seamless user experience across different devices.

The Impact of after-sales service on brand reputation and customer satisfaction

Introduction:

In today’s competitive business landscape, providing exceptional after-sales service has become a critical factor for maintaining a strong brand reputation and ensuring customer satisfaction. After-sales service encompasses all the activities a company undertakes to support customers after they have made a purchase. In this blog post, we will explore the profound impact that after-sales service has on brand reputation and customer satisfaction, and provide real-life examples to illustrate its significance.

  1. Building Brand Reputation:

a. Customer Trust: Effective after-sales service builds trust between customers and brands. When companies provide prompt and reliable support, customers feel valued and confident in their decision to choose a particular brand. This trust leads to a positive brand reputation, which can significantly impact future purchasing decisions and customer loyalty.

b. Word-of-Mouth Recommendations: Exceptional after-sales service often leads to positive word-of-mouth recommendations. Satisfied customers who have experienced excellent post-purchase support are more likely to share their positive experiences with friends, family, and colleagues. These recommendations, both offline and online, serve as powerful endorsements that can attract new customers and enhance the brand’s reputation.
Example: Apple is renowned for its after-sales service and has consistently built a strong brand reputation. Their AppleCare program provides customers with extended warranties, technical support, and even device replacements, ensuring that customers feel confident in their purchases. This dedication to after-sales service has resulted in a loyal customer base and positive word-of-mouth recommendations.

2. Enhancing Customer Satisfaction:

a. Problem Resolution: After-sales service plays a crucial role in resolving any issues or concerns customers may have after making a purchase. Prompt and effective resolution of problems not only satisfies the customer but also demonstrates a brand’s commitment to customer satisfaction. This positive experience can turn dissatisfied customers into loyal advocates.

b. Continued Support and Education: Providing ongoing support and education to customers post-purchase contributes to their overall satisfaction. This can include training programs, FAQs, knowledge bases, and user forums. By empowering customers with the necessary knowledge and resources, brands can enhance their customer experience and ensure that customers get the most out of their purchases.
Example: Amazon, the e-commerce giant, excels in after-sales service through its customer-centric approach. Their “A-to-Z Guarantee” assures customers that they will receive their products on time and as described, or they can claim a refund. Additionally, their responsive customer support team promptly addresses any concerns or issues raised by customers, ensuring high levels of customer satisfaction.

 

3. Repeat Purchases and Customer Loyalty:

a. Repurchase Intent: A positive after-sales service experience significantly influences customers’ repurchase intent. When customers have a smooth and satisfactory post-purchase experience, they are more likely to choose the same brand for their future needs. This not only increases customer retention but also boosts the brand’s revenue and profitability.

b. Brand Advocacy: Exceptional after-sales service can turn customers into brand advocates. When customers receive outstanding support, they are more likely to recommend the brand to others, leave positive reviews, and engage in positive online conversations. This advocacy further strengthens the brand’s reputation and attracts new customers.

Example: Zappos, the online shoe retailer, has built its success on a customer-first approach to after-sales service. They offer free shipping and a generous return policy, making it easy for customers to purchase and return products hassle-free. Their commitment to customer satisfaction has earned them a loyal customer base, positive reviews, and enthusiastic brand advocates.
